2.2. System boundaries
Fig. 1 presents system boundary which are set using a cradleto-
gate approach. Corn-based and cassava-based ethylene
production scenarios were studied. Co-product allocation
based on product mass was performed. Processes included in
present study are summarized as follows:
1) Corn and cassava production at farm
2) Ethanol and ethylene production
3) Machinery drying
4) Road transport
5) Waste treatment
6) Material and coal based energy production
7) Energy recovery on site
The infrastructure for ethylene production was excluded
because of the lack of detailed information in the present
ethylene production site.
